Civitel Hotels & Resorts
More than 50 years have passed since the establishment of the first Civitel Hotel on one of the most splendid beaches outside Heraklion, Crete. These five decades of experience in the industry have enabled Civitel to perfect its hospitality standards and create a unique identity based on the company’s drive to promote the best of Greek civilization, extending civility to guests and fostering civic pride.
Our Crete Hotels
At the midpoint of its lifetime and after phenomenal success of its first property, Civitel Creta Beach, the company opened its second property – the Civitel Akali in Chania. Both hotels are designed to complement each other: Civitel Creta Beach boasts an amazing Mediterranean experience while the Civitel Akali opens up the magic of the beautiful city of Chania, positioning itself as a superbly mixed leisure and business destination.
Our Athens Hotels
After establishing its name in Crete, the largest of all Greek islands, Civitel ventured to the current capital of Greek civilization, establishing two hotels in Athens and extending its hospitality experience to the mainland. Thus, in 2008 the company opened the Civitel Olympic, a vibrant business and sports property located steps away from the Olympic Stadium and themed after the 2004 Athens Olympic Games. Two years later, to accommodate the high demand, it opened the Civitel Attik, also located in the lush green Athens suburb of Maroussi, the upscale business hub of the city.
